Key Verse: Psalm 73

Envy can really wreck our lives.  We are not immune to the spirit of envy, always comparing our lives to someone else.  

Psalm 73 was written by Asaph.  He does not like the way the wrong people are blessed.  There was a season he almost gave up his faith because he saw how good God was to those who didn’t deserve it.  There are two kinds of grace, common grace and saving grace.  Common grace is being good toward the unrighteous and the righteous. The sun rises for those we don’t like as well as those we like.  This is a picture of how good God is.  We don’t deserve our blessings.  Common grace is for everybody. Saving grace is the redeeming grace of God. Neither Common grace nor Saving grace can be earned.

What is Envy? (2 things)

1. Envy is WANTING someone else’s life.

2. Envy is RESENTING our life because of someone else’s life. 

Q. In what ways have you been envious?

The Effects of Envy:

1. Envy SUCKS the FUN out of life.

2. Envy SEVERES RELATIONSHIPS.

3. Envy SICKENS us.

Wars have been fought over envy, friendships have been severed, and marriages ended.  Envy makes us isolated by which we measure our lives by everyone else around us.  Depression is also rooted in envy.  Sin affects our physical life.  But, we are only happy when we do what God wants us to do.

A Self-Examination for Envy (Four Questions):

  1. Why am I WATCHING?

Why are we watching them or that?

Psalm 73:1–3 (ESV)

Envy snuck up on Asaph when he started to praise God.  Asaph was a spiritual leader of Israel assigned to lead God’s people in praise everyday.  His job was to tell everyone how good God is.

1 Chronicles 16:37 (ESV); 1 Chronicles 25:2 (ESV)

Asaph was David’s spiritual prophet. He stopped focusing on what he was called to do and started obsessing over what everyone else was doing.

Q. Why might you be watching someone or something that is taking your focus off what God has called you to do?

1 Peter 2:4 (ESV); 1 Peter 2:9 (ESV)

God has called us to show the world that there is no one like Jesus Christ.  We have a job to do.

2. What am I REALLY SEEING?

When looking at others we are looking at a carefully crafted photo-shopped version of them. It takes our attention off of God’s goodness.  

Psalm 73:4–7 (ESV); Psalm 73:13 (ESV)

Tell-tale sign of envy: 

You compare someone’s OUTWARD PRESENTATION to your INWARD CONSTERNATION.

We know ourselves, we don’t know them.  We don’t know what it took to put all that performance together or what they are going home to.  We need to stop comparing their outward to our inward.
